Im going spain nxt week , does any 1 know were the best place 2 exchange GBP into EUROS. thanks!!!!!!?

Once you get to Spain, if you find yourself short, you can go to any bank. Be careful of the exchange booths, they sometimes charge too much.

Also: you can use a credit card or ATM/debit card anywhere (except where you NEED cash), and the ATM card is the best way to get more cash. Don't take cash out of your credit card, the cash advance fee is too steep!
